India will lead the world in mobile technology: Expert

New Delhi, October 15 (IANS). India is growing rapidly in the mobile technology sector and due to the manufacturing of secure and better quality mobile devices, the country will lead the world in this field in the future. Experts said this on Tuesday.

Speaking to IANS at the eighth edition of the World Telecommunication Standardization Assembly (WTSA) and Indian Mobile Congress organized by the International Telecommunication Union (ITU) in the national capital, Telecom Equipment and Services Export Promotion Council Director General Arun Gupta said that the telecom equipment sector in the country Innovations are taking place in India, due to which secure and state-of-the-art telecommunication equipment is being developed in the country itself. With this, India will emerge as a leader in the world in the coming times.

He further said that the world’s fastest 5G network has been laid in India. Continuous work is being done on 6G technology and equipment for it is being developed in the country itself.

Arshad Fakhri, President of Proj Technologies, told IANS, “India has become the center of technology for the world. Due to global circumstances, western countries are focusing on products made outside China. In such a situation, India is a major manufacturing base. Which can meet the demands of western countries. India has made a lot of progress in this sector in the last few years, but we have made the fastest 5G network in the world and now 6G. But we are working on it.”

He further said that the government is emphasizing on making India a leader in 6G technology. India will benefit from the advent of 6G globally due to its regional lead in mobile devices.
